对于多行 SQL 具有相同值的列,将 Update value 作为 null 的操作,可以通过以下步骤实现: 首先,需要使用 SELECT 语句查询出具有相同值的列的数据行。可以使用 GROUP BY 子句和 HAVING 子句来筛选出满足条件的数据行。 接下来,使用 UPDATE 语句将查询出的数据行中的 Update value 设置为 null。...
这时 VALUES 子句的值会默认按照从左到右的顺序赋给每一列。 插入NULL INSERT 语句中想给某一列赋予 NULL 值时,可以直接在 VALUES 子句的值清单中写入 NULL。 但是,想要插入 NULL 的列一定不能设置 NOT NULL 约束。向设置 了NOT NULL 约束的列中插入 NULL 时,INSERT 语句会出错,导致 数据插入失败。 插入失...
这是关于 SQL NULL 值的基本介绍和示例。使用IS NULL和IS NOT NULL运算符可以有效地处理数据库中的空值情况。 SQL UPDATE 语句 UPDATE 语句用于修改表中的现有记录。 UPDATE 语法 UPDATE表名 SET列1=值 1, 列2=值 2, ... WHERE条件; 注意:在更新表中的记录时要小心!请注意UPDATE语句中的WHERE子句。WHERE...
这是关于 SQL NULL 值的基本介绍和示例。使用IS NULL和IS NOT NULL运算符可以有效地处理数据库中的空值情况。 SQL UPDATE 语句 UPDATE 语句用于修改表中的现有记录。 UPDATE 语法 UPDATE表名 SET列1=值1,列2=值2,... WHERE条件; 注意:在更新表中的记录时要小心!请注意UPDATE语句中的WHERE子句。WHERE子句指定...
在SQL中,可以使用以下方法设置NULL值: 在插入或更新数据时,将字段设置为NULL。例如,可以使用以下语法将名为column_name的字段设置为NULL: INSERT INTO table_name (column_name) VALUES (NULL); UPDATE table_name SET column_name = NULL WHERE condition; 复制代码 在创建表时,可以将某个字段设置为允许NULL值...
在这种情况下,可以使用UPDATE将NULL更改为整数值。 不能更新shard键字段。 尝试更新属于分片键一部分的字段会产生SQLCODE -154错误。 如果更新将违反字段的唯一性约束,则不能更新字段值。 试图更新一个字段(或一组字段)的值,使更新违反惟一性约束或主键约束,将导致SQLCODE -120错误。 如果字段具有UNIQUE数据约束,...
&sql(UPDATE Employee VALUES :emp('profile',) WHERE Type = 'PART-TIME') VALUES子句变量不能使用点语法。 因此,下面的嵌入式SQL示例是正确的: SET sname = state.Name &sql(INSERT INTO StateTbl VALUES :sname) 以下是不正确的: &sql(INSERT INTO State VALUES :state.Name) NULL和空字符串值是不同...
INSERT INTO t_test VALUES (2,'hello',NULL,NULL); INSERT INTO t_test VALUES (3,'haha',zz,tt); 三、测试 1、set一个字段 在表t_test中设置第二条记录(bs为2)的password为'***'。 update t_test t set t.password = '***' where t.bs = 2; ...
其中,insert into students 用于向表students中插入新的数据;student_id,student_name, student_age,status指定列名列表;values(12,'张三',12,'act')则为各列指定要插入的值。 当然,如果insert语句所指定的列名列表包含了表中的所有列,那么可以列名列表省略,如下: ...
要将SQL字段的值设置为NULL,可以使用以下方法: 在INSERT语句中使用NULL关键字来设置字段的值为NULL。例如: INSERT INTO table_name (column1, column2, column3) VALUES (value1, NULL, value3); 复制代码 在UPDATE语句中使用NULL关键字来将字段的值设置为NULL。例如: UPDATE table_name SET column1 = ...